Michigan State alone atop Big Ten after big rally

By AP

EAST LANSING, MI – Michigan State is No. 5 in the newest AP poll after a pulsating comeback against Northwestern.

The undefeated Spartans won 35-27 Saturday after trailing 17-0 in the first half. The victory enabled them to move up three spots in the poll. They edged out defending national champion Alabama by two points for the No. 5 spot.

This week, Michigan State will put everything on the line in probably its toughest remaining game in the regular season, a trip to play No. 18 Iowa. The Spartans are alone in first place in the Big Ten, but Iowa, Ohio State, Wisconsin and Purdue are all a game behind in the loss column.
